The launch Date of the first phone is March 19, 2025. The cost of Google Pixel 9A is Rs. 39999. The launch Date of the second phone is October 22, 2025. The Expected cost of Nubia Z80 Ultra is Rs. 61990.
Google Pixel 9A has screen size of 6.3 inches which falls short to Nubia Z80 Ultra's 6.85 inch screen. Google Pixel 9A has OLED Screen type where as Nubia Z80 Ultra has AMOLED Screen type. Nubia's phone has display density of 431 PPI & Google's phone has only 422 PPI display density. In terms of screen to body ratio, Nubia's phone has better screen to body ratio of ~ 89.5% than Google's phone ~ 83.5%. Both phones have same aspect ratio of 20:9.
Nubia Z80 Ultra's larger 12 GB RAM is better for playing games and all with respect to Google Pixel 9A's lower 8 GB RAM. Nubia Z80 Ultra has more Internal Memory (512 GB) than Google Pixel 9A (256 GB).
Nubia Z80 Ultra's 64 MP + 50 MP + 50 MP Triple Rear Camera outshines Google Pixel 9A's 48 MP + 13 MP Dual Rear Camera in terms of resolution. Nubia Z80 Ultra will be better choice if you're looking to click lot of selfies as it has better 16 MP Front Camera in comparison to Google Pixel 9A's 13 MP Front Camera.
Both the phones has Android Operating System but the first one runs on version 15 and the second one on 16 version.
